'Dragonica' Cassiopeia Expansion Adds New Dungeons

by Rainier on June 26, 2013 @ 10:12 a.m. PDT

Dragonica is a free-to-play, cartoon side-scrolling, micro-transaction-based casual MMO mixing elements of action and arcade.

Dragonica (Dragon Saga in north America) is free-to-play and players may choose to pay for additional content and features on a micro-transaction basis. Cassiopeia brings a total of 11 new dungeons to the game, which will be released in two stages with the first launching today and the second later this summer.

With today’s update, Dragonica players now have access to the first five of eleven new dungeons – which will all be named after star signs. Each of the five dungeons will only be opened on one specific day of each week, and will allow players to obtain a ticket for one of the dungeons in the second, summer stage update. On these days players can begin earning the tickets necessary for the final eleventh dungeon, Ophiuchus.

All dungeons will be available in three difficulty levels, depending on the player’s level: players up to level 59 will enter the dungeons in “normal” mode, players up to level 69 will enter the “rare” mode, and players from level 70 upwards will experience the “hero” mode. Each dungeon, some of the largest in the game, come with a large map, a powerful boss to fight, and special rewards that will be granted upon completion.

Additionally, the expansion will implement rebalanced classes along with a new launcher and installer which will provide more improvements.

The game offers a whole new level of combat system wherein you can perform chain attack combinations paired up with humorous skills that are easy to learn but difficult to master. Community functions such as guilds, parties, marriage system and a lot more will encourage interaction between players. You can also acquire different pets that can be used as mounts or battle assistants and have your own house which you can furnish and decorate. A crafting system will also be available to all 4 character classes which will further evolve into more than 28 different classes.
